The Language of Fabric
Selecting the perfect fabric can feel like deciphering a secret language. Every textile boasts a unique character, influenced by its fiber composition, weave, and finish. From the luxurious drape of silk to the rugged durability of denim, each material reveals something distinct about the garment it will become.
- A silky cotton voile whispers elegance, while a sturdy canvas shouts strength and longevity.
- Consider the intended purpose of your creation. Is it a delicate formal attire, or a practical work shirt?
- The right fabric pick can elevate your design from ordinary to extraordinary, adding depth and meaning to your creation.
